Is local resection adequate for T1 stage ampullary cancer?
ConclusionPatients with T1 AC have a high risk for nodal metastases especially if they are higher‐grade lesions. Nodal clearance with a lymphadenectomy or a PD is essential for long‐term survival in these patients.
